GI Group are now seeking to appoint a Functional Skills Maths Tutor to our client based in Worksop. The Functional Skills Maths Tutor will be responsible for the successful delivery of Maths accredited qualifications that form part of the Further Education programme for learners on an apprenticeship programme, or pre-apprenticeship programme, to gain their functional skills in Maths. The delivery will take place across college sites, as well as at employer premises and will take place either online using contemporary blended learning methods and, or face to face, encompassing both 1:1 and group delivery.

Main Duties of the Functional Skills Maths Tutor:

To be responsible for the delivery of Functional Skills across a variety of vocational subjects, ensuring learners' timely completion on Apprenticeship programmes.
Using the Diagnostic Assessment material, assess levels of competency within literacy and numeracy for all learners and groups you are responsible for.
Design and implement an Individual Learning Plan with each learner tailored to their specific learning needs.
Regularly assess, monitor, review, evaluate and adjust the Individual Learning Plan when necessary.
Create, prepare and adapt teaching materials including google quizzes, assessments and assignments, to enable all learners to progress.
Prepare Curriculum Training and Assessment Plans (CTAPS), (previously known as Schemes of Work and Schemes of Assessment).
Produce and deliver appropriate individual and group exercises in order to achieve the Individual Training Plan and successful achievement for your learner.
Assist learner to produce work, in accordance with City & Guilds Standards for numeracy.
Assist learners to realise life and employability goals.
You will also support the training team by adapting and developing teaching resources for the teaching of Functional Skills.
Identifying and supporting learners with additional learning support where required.
Keep up to date tracking/progress of Functional Skills on pro-solution and one-file.
